Community Participation in Kiora

How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.

More people contribute their time to others in Kiora than in most similar areas. Around 23.3% of residents volunteer, which is far above the New South Wales figure. This spirit of service is also seen in the high number of people who have served in the Defence Force.

Unpaid care & work

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.

Housework is a major activity here, as 41.9% of people spend 15 or more hours a week on it, which is far above the national figure. In contrast, no one here provides unpaid childcare, and the 7.0% who provide other unpaid care is much lower than in most areas.

Defence service

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.

Defence service is much more common here than in most similar areas. The 6.4% of residents who have served is well above both the state and national figures.
